The Core Series is the cornerstone of Cranio-sacral work. It is a year-long program that includes 4, four-day workshops and 5 integration days. Student practitioners learn the bio-mechanic, bio-dynamic and bio-energetic approaches to the work and develop in-depth facility with cranial techniques based in functional anatomy and physiology. Learning a wide variety of ways to work with the fluids as expressed in the cranial rhythm, mid- and long-tides are an integral part of this program.
Training in stillness and presence are provided so practitioners develop the ability to listen for and follow the inherent treatment plan within each client. Integration Days
The four workshops of the Core Series are packed with material. This material needs to be integrated between the classes in order for the student to absorb and learn new material. Integration Days (IDs) occur monthly (often on Mondays) between workshops to give the student an opportunity to seek supervision on issues related to the application of their learning, client sessions, as well as review and deepen their technical ability and understanding of the material. IDs also allow for the community of students to deepen their connection and set up exchanges or study groups with one another. To embody Cranio-sacral therapy, one needs to be exposed to its philosophy and application on a consistent basis over a period of time. One needs the encouragement and support for some time to integrate it into the solitude of one’s practice.
IDs are an integral part of the Core Series. Students need to attend all 5 dates available. Missed Integration Days are required to be made up as tutorials.
